Reel Media is a leading entertainment, film, television, sports, motorsports and leisure MGA, providing clients with a one-stop shop for all insurance needs. Our best-in-class products combined with our expert underwriting team, superior worldwide claims handling and exceptional service have made us the benchmark for all entertainment insurers. Reel Media’s Contingency team focuses on a select group of specialty lines of business including Event Cancellation, Non-Appearance, Prize Indemnity, Death Disgrace and Political Violence Terrorism, among others.
Our team works with an established network of retail and wholesale brokers and specialty carriers to deliver tailored solutions for complex risks.
